Statement -1 : |
On viewing the clear blue portion of the sky through a Calcite Crystal, the intensity of transmitted light varies as the crystal is rotated. |
Statement - 2: |
The light coming from the sky is polarized due to scattering of sun light by particles in the atmosphere. The scattering is largest for blue light [AIEEE 11-05-2011] |
A) Statement-1 is true, statement-2 is false.
B) Statement-1 is true, Statement-2 is true, Statement-2 is the correct explanation of statment-1
C) Statement-1 is true, Statement-2 is true, Statement-2 is not the correct explanation of statement-1
D) Statement-1 is false, Statement-2 is true.
Correct Answer: B
Solution :
[b] The light from a clear blue portion of the sky shows a rise and fall of intensity when viewed through a Polaroid which in rotated. |
